Menu

Webpack service worker

Poepje

De avatar van Poepje
  • Geregistreerd lid
  • Geregistreerd
Geplaatst 1 week, 5 dagen geleden

Ik bouw met webpack en Babel mijn JavaScript, maar hoe kan ik het best mijn service Wormer bouwen en die plaatsen zoadat hij werkt?

Skid

De avatar van Skid
  • Geregistreerd lid
  • Geregistreerd
Geplaatst 1 week, 5 dagen geleden

Service worker webpack plug-in en dan de module toevoegen aan je configuratie

  module: {
    loaders: [
      {
        test: /\.js$/,
        exclude: /node_modules/,
        loader: ['babel-loader'],
        query: {
          presets: ['es2015','react']
        }
      }

Sevvlor

De avatar van Sevvlor
  • ᕕ( ᐛ )ᕗ
  • Beheer
Geplaatst 1 week, 5 dagen geleden

Hmm de enige manier die ik ken is webpack-workbox. Je kan er een redelijk solide service worker mee maken. Je kan daarna de service worker op de normale manier aanmelden.

Clippit should work on the suicidal hot line: "It seems you want to die, would you like a list of ways to die?"

Poepje

De avatar van Poepje
  • Geregistreerd lid
  • Geregistreerd
Geplaatst 1 week, 4 dagen geleden

Sevvlor
Hmm de enige manier die ik ken is webpack-workbox. Je kan er een redelijk solide service worker mee maken. Je kan daarna de service worker op de normale manier aanmelden.

thx heb je een voorbeeld?

Kippensoep

De avatar van Kippensoep
  • Geregistreerd lid
  • Geregistreerd
Geplaatst 6 dagen, 10 uur geleden

Staat in de documentatie

Klaas

De avatar van Klaas
  • Geregistreerd lid
  • Geregistreerd
Geplaatst 5 dagen, 10 uur geleden
   <script type="text/javascript">
        // Check that service workers are supported
        if ('serviceWorker' in navigator) {
            // Use the window load event to keep the page load performant
            window.addEventListener('load', () => {
                try {
                    navigator.serviceWorker.register('/service-worker.js');
                    console.log(`Registered service worker`);
                }
                catch (e) {
                    console.log(e);
                }
            });
        }
    </script>

Sevvlor

De avatar van Sevvlor
  • ᕕ( ᐛ )ᕗ
  • Beheer
Geplaatst 4 dagen, 17 uur geleden

Dat is alleen maar hoe je hem aanmeldt.

Clippit should work on the suicidal hot line: "It seems you want to die, would you like a list of ways to die?"

Poepje

De avatar van Poepje
  • Geregistreerd lid
  • Geregistreerd
Geplaatst 4 dagen, 10 uur geleden

Kippensoep
Staat in de documentatie

Nee,..... Ik snap er geen flikker van XD Ik wil gewoon dat Babel mijn service worker netjes compiled en neit samenvoegd in een andere bundel

Sevvlor

De avatar van Sevvlor
  • ᕕ( ᐛ )ᕗ
  • Beheer
Geplaatst 3 dagen, 18 uur geleden

Ik geloof niet dat het kan, ken kan dat wel den met webpack

Clippit should work on the suicidal hot line: "It seems you want to die, would you like a list of ways to die?"

Snel reageren

Flag Content
Processing...

Geef een duidelijke reden waarom een administrator naar deze post moet kijken